Quick report back by popular demand Started off really well, Henzo knocking it in from 6 yards in the 1st minute after some great play down the left from Sammy and Tommy McCullough. We continued to press on afterward and doubled our lead midway through the half with Ricky Hanna scoring after Leroy Kennedy hit the post. Shortly after Neil McKeown was brought down in the box and big Froggy put the penalty just wide. We dominated most of the half with Ahogill struggling to create any chances. 2nd half, as expected Rovers came out and attacked us right from the start but could only create a couple half chances which they didnt take. We then missed another oppurtunity to kill the game off when Andy French saved Froggy's second penalty after Henzo was brought down in the box. Rovers had also a man sent off in the same incident, which looked pretty harsh to be fair, and that really killed off any chance they had of getting back in the game. We fully deserved the win today, played some great football against a good team, though we really should have scored 4 or 5 goals, but it was by far the best we have played all season.
